What is an Auto Vacuum Cleaner?
An auto vacuum, or robotic vacuum, is a self-operating cleaning gadget developed to autonomously tidy floors without the requirement for continuous human intervention. Geared up with sophisticated sensing units, navigation systems, and cleaning systems, these makers can draw up a space, browse obstacles, and clean effectively, all while the user is hectic with other tasks.
The Evolution of Auto Vacuum Cleaners
The concept of an automated vacuum go back to the late 20th century, but it wasn't up until the early 2000s that the technology ended up being commercially feasible. The first commonly recognized robotic vacuum, the iRobot Roomba, was presented in 2002. Because then, the marketplace has actually seen considerable developments in innovation, resulting in a broad range of designs with varying features and abilities.
Secret Milestones:

Auto vacuum run using a combination of sensors, navigation systems, and cleaning systems. Here's a breakdown of the key elements:
Sensors and Navigation:
Laser and Infrared Sensors: These sensors help the vacuum spot obstacles and map out the space.Cliff Sensors: Prevent the vacuum from dropping stairs or other drop-offs.Dust Sensors: Detect dirt and particles, enabling the vacuum to concentrate on unclean locations.
Mapping Technology:
SLAM (Simultaneous Localization and Mapping): This innovation allows the vacuum to create a comprehensive map of the space, guaranteeing effective and thorough cleaning.
Cleaning Mechanisms:
Brushes and Suction: Rotating brushes and powerful suction aid get rid of dirt, dust, and debris from various surfaces.HEPA Filters: High-efficiency particulate air filters record fine particles, improving indoor air quality.
Battery and Charging:
Rechargeable Batteries: Most auto vacuums come with rechargeable batteries that last for numerous hours on a single charge.Docking Stations: When the battery is low, the vacuum returns to its charging station immediately.Benefits of Auto Vacuum Cleaners

Are auto vacuum ideal for all types of floors?
Yes, a lot of auto vacuum are developed to deal with different floor types, including hardwood, tile, and carpet. Nevertheless, it's crucial to inspect the manufacturer's specs to make sure compatibility with specific floor surface areas.
How frequently should I clean the filter and brushes?
It's recommended to clean up the filter and brushes after each use to maintain optimal efficiency. For HEPA filters, follow the maker's standards for replacement or washing.
Can auto vacuum cleaners tidy up pet hair?
Lots of models are particularly developed to manage pet hair and dander. Look for vacuums with anti-tangle brushes and powerful suction for efficient pet hair removal.
How long do the batteries last?
Battery life varies depending upon the design and usage. A lot of auto vacuums have batteries that last in between 60 to 120 minutes on a single charge. When the battery is low, the vacuum will immediately go back to its charging station.
Can I manage the vacuum with my mobile phone?
Yes, numerous modern auto vacuums come with companion apps that enable users to manage and arrange cleaning tasks from their mobile phones. Some models also incorporate with voice ass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ant.
